Nortel unveils 10 Gbit/s widely-tunable transmitter
Measuring 80 mm x 18 mm x 12.5 mm, the compact module reduces space and frees systems designers from the task of component integration, in addition to reducing inventory sparing and eliminating fiber splicing at the operations level, says Nortel.
"An example of our leadership in optical component integration and tunability, the LG10M provides a single solution that addresses modulation, laser and tunability requirements, saving time and improving flexibility for board-level design," said Patrick Walsh, VP of Optical Components. "The LG10M co-packaged device enhances our advanced product capabilities aimed at strengthening network intelligence and performance."
With modulator performance comparable to lithium niobate technology, the LG10M targets tunable transmitter applications for long-haul, multi-span and long-reach metro systems. The new source is designed to operate with 100 GHz spacing within the C and L bands on the ITU DWDM grid, and features an output power of 3 dB and power consumption of 8.5 W.
